1. Understand the Wels Real Estate Market
Before making an investment, it's crucial to research the Wels real estate market. Familiarize yourself with current property prices, rental yields, and neighborhood trends. Websites like ImmobilienScout24 and local real estate agencies can provide valuable insights and listings.
2. Determine Your Budget
Establishing a budget will help you narrow down your options. Consider not only the purchase price but also additional costs such as taxes, maintenance, insurance, and property management fees. Having a clear budget allows you to make informed decisions and avoid overextending your finances.
3. Choose the Right Location
Location is a key factor in real estate investment. In Wels, areas close to the city center, public transportation, schools, and amenities tend to attract more tenants. Research different neighborhoods to find areas that offer the best potential for rental income and appreciation.
4. Select the Right Type of Property
Decide whether you want to invest in single-family homes, multi-family units, or commercial properties. Single-family homes can provide steady rental income with less management involved, while multi-family units can yield higher returns but may require more work. Assess your goals and risk tolerance when making this decision.
5. Get Pre-Approved for Financing
If you're seeking a mortgage, getting pre-approved will help streamline the buying process. Contact local banks and lenders to explore your financing options. A pre-approval letter shows sellers that you are a serious buyer, enhancing your credibility.
6. Work with a Local Real Estate Agent
Partnering with a knowledgeable real estate agent can be invaluable. They understand the Wels market dynamics, are familiar with properties available for sale, and can guide you through the buying process. Choose an agent who specializes in investment properties for the best advice and support.
7. Conduct Thorough Due Diligence
Once you've identified a property, conduct extensive due diligence. This includes property inspections, title searches, and reviewing rental history if available. Understanding the property's condition and its financial performance is essential to ensuring a successful investment.
8. Negotiate the Purchase Price
After you’ve completed your due diligence, work with your agent to negotiate a fair purchase price. Be prepared to make a reasonable offer based on comparable sales in the area. Effective negotiation can significantly affect your overall return on investment.
9. Understand Local Laws and Regulations
Familiarize yourself with local rental laws and regulations in Wels. This includes tenant rights, rental contracts, and any licensing requirements for landlords. Being compliant with local laws will protect your investment and help avoid legal issues in the future.
10. Plan for Property Management
If you do not intend to manage the property yourself, consider hiring a professional property management company. They can handle tenant relations, maintenance, and full financial management, allowing you to enjoy passive income without the day-to-day responsibilities.
11. Monitor Market Trends
Real estate is a dynamic field, and staying informed about market trends in Wels will help you make strategic decisions for your properties. Regularly assess the performance of your investment and consider potential improvements to increase rental income.
